ReturnParameter(IEligibilityBuilder<IMethod>)
Gets an IEligibilityBuilder for the return parameter of the method validated by the given IEligibilityBuilder.
Declaration
public static IEligibilityBuilder<IParameter> ReturnParameter(this IEligibilityBuilder<IMethod> eligibilityBuilder)Parameters
| Type | Name | Description |
|---|---|---|
| IEligibilityBuilder<IMethod> | eligibilityBuilder | The eligibility builder for a method. |
Returns
| Type | Description |
|---|---|
| IEligibilityBuilder<IParameter> | An eligibility builder for the return parameter of the method. |
Remarks
Use this method to add requirements on the return parameter itself (such as custom attributes on the return value). This is different from ReturnType(IEligibilityBuilder<IMethod>) which validates the return type. Use ReturnParameter(IEligibilityBuilder<IMethod>) when you need to check attributes or other characteristics of the return parameter declaration.